Thanks for the warning. Mine looks pretty new, with stickers still flesh looking. Stickers don't mean anything. What's important is to look at the 4 digits imprinted on the side wall surface. Eg. '3810' This means that particular tire was manufactured in the 38th week of 2010. That is end-september 2010. Assuming you bought them today, they are less than 4 months old. Very fresh very good. Compound confirm pliable If its '3808'or '3809', then the shop have sold you 1 or 2 years old tires. Not good, not honest Hope this little tip helps. Cheers |
